In 1892, Nora Lee Brown entered the world in Stoddard Co., Missouri, USA, born to John Martin Odle And Rebecca Ann Becca R A Goforth. In 1910, Nora Lee Brown resided in Temple Hill, Barren, Kentucky, USA. In 1920, Nora Lee Brown resided in Ash Hill, Butler, Missouri, USA. Nora Lee Brown married Sherman Smith, and had children including Andrew Terrell, Archie Smith, Arlie M Smith, Eddie Smith, Jessie Smith, Julius Smith, Leroy Smith, May E Smith, Turman R Smith. Nora Lee Brown passed away in 1940 in Vail Graveyard,Fisk,Staddard Cty,Mo..
